The Short Answer: Garp’s Current Status
As of my latest update, Garp is alive and well in the One Piece manga. This news should come as a sigh of relief to fans of the strong and principled Marine hero.
Garp, known for his incredible strength and being the grandfather of Monkey D. Luffy, has indeed faced numerous dangers and battles. Despite this, he continues to play a significant role in the ongoing story, showcasing his resilience and the deep-seated values he stands for.
